Featured dishes

View full menu
Egg Brioche | Mini
Ziel: mittlerer bis großer hunger / smart&klassisch / gustatorik: warm/zart/schmackhaft/pikant/cremig&weich / zutaten: brioche / ristretto-glasierter speck/schinken/ pochiertes ei/ nussbutter-espuma / tomaten-chutney/ basilikum-mayo / babyspinat. Auch möglich: lachs-variante oder avocado-variante (acfomn)
Omelette Burger
Ziel: mittlerer hunger/bodenständig&doch anders / gustatorik: warm/zart / schmackhaft / pikant/knusprig / zutaten: omelette / rote-bete-tatar / babyspinat/karamellisierte ofensüßkartoffel mit walnüssen / basilikum-mayo / ristrettoglasierter speck / braune thymianbutter/walnusswurzelweckerl (acdfhmn)
Veggie Brot | +Ei
Ziel: mittlerer hunger / belebend&vegan / gustatorik: cremig/juicy/süß-säuerlich/knackig / zutaten: getoastetes roggensauerteigbrot/avocado / rote-bete-salat / marinierter räuchertofu / basilikum-mayo / gegrillte karotte (afhlmn + c)
Kikeriki | Mini
Ziel: mittlerer hunger/geradlinig&herzhaft/gustatorik: warm / salzig/g'schmackig / knackig / cremig&weich / zutaten: pochierte eier / dampflstangerl / butter/microgreens / honigkrustenschinken / käse - mini: ohne schinken käse (acgn)
Pancakes
Ziel: kleiner hunger / süß&saftig / gustatorik: warm/süß/ cremig-weich / buttrig/fruchtig / zutaten: pancakes / ahornsirup / saisonales obst (acg)

Ting-Kai ChangTing-Kai Chang
Similar to Berlin’s Five Elephant and London’s Grind, Salzburg’s 220 Grad opened its new spot transforming a small industry building to a poetic combination of nostalgia and modernism. It is not only a heaven for coffee lovers, but also a big treatment for architecture nerds. The only pity was my friend and I didn’t get to enjoy the little courtyard with a pond, it looked so nice. Hidden behind the hill hosted the famous castle on top, this location probably serves more locals than tourists with caffeinated options, food and baked stuff. I was told they do very good cakes, sadly my stomach didn’t have enough space for that. It was a very warm and sunny day when we visited so I unsurprisingly ordered cold brew. I suspect it’s brewed in a more concentrated manner so it’s served with ice cubes. The chocolate tasty dominated the sip while a subtle fruity flavour slided in afterward, more a traditional approach to interpret the third wave coffee fashion, probably not as hipstery as Berlin but still really good. I will definitely come back when I visit Salzburg next time, it’s an extraordinary place to spend a chilled afternoon.
Raquel CuevasRaquel Cuevas
Coffee is the heart and food is the soul of this beautiful café. I won't lie, we came here 3 times during our 4-day stay in Salzburg and missed out once, only because we had an early morning day trip and we definitely missed it! So much thought, care and love goes into everything they create here. The ingredients are fresh, the coffee is locally roasted and the staff are such a joy. It's not often that you come across a café like this. I highly recommend this place if you're in Salzburg. Thank you, 220GRAD Nonntal team!
